Restaurant Summary
Set beside the shops at Southcenter, this spot feels casual and bustling with an AYCE sushi bar that draws regulars. When you sit at the bar, chefs often keep plates flowing—one diner noted, "they asked if we were ready for another round as soon as we finished." However, there are some review authenticity concerns and service can swing from attentive to forgetful depending on the shift. The cooking leans sauce-forward comfort sushi—think tempura textures, sweet-savory glazes, and generous rolls that fill you up fast. Purists might find the rice a bit plain and the fish-to-rice ratio light, but those craving crowd-pleasing combos do well here, especially at lunch AYCE. For the most consistent experience, choose the sushi bar during non-peak hours. Families will find it kid-friendly. The menu includes simple rolls, fried starters, soy paper swaps for seaweed-sensitive eaters, and even kids nuggets noted in reviews. Reality check: there is no dedicated kids menu listed, but AYCE lets cautious eaters repeat safe choices; be mindful of wait times at peak hours.
